DayZ 1.28
DayZ Explorer by KGB
 
Загрузка...
Поиск...
Не найдено

◆ CarPartsHealthCheck()

void Car::CarPartsHealthCheck ( )
inlineprotected

См. определение в файле CarScript.c строка 2416

2417 {
2418 if (HasRadiator())
2419 {
2420 EntityAI radiator = GetRadiator();
2421 int radiatorHealthLevel = radiator.GetHealthLevel("");
2422 m_RadiatorHealth = GetHealthLevelValue(radiatorHealthLevel, "");
2423 }
2424 else
2425 {
2426 m_RadiatorHealth = 0;
2427 }
2428
2429 int engineHealthLevel = GetHealthLevel("Engine");
2430 m_EngineHealth = GetHealthLevelValue(engineHealthLevel, "Engine");
2431
2432 int fuelTankHealthLevel = GetHealthLevel("FuelTank");
2433 m_FuelTankHealth = GetHealthLevelValue(fuelTankHealthLevel, "FuelTank");
2434 }
class LogManager EntityAI
EntityAI GetRadiator()
Определения CarScript.c:2626
float m_EngineHealth
Определения CarScript.c:197
float m_RadiatorHealth
Определения CarScript.c:198
float m_FuelTankHealth
Определения CarScript.c:199
bool HasRadiator()
Определения CarScript.c:2621

Перекрестные ссылки GetRadiator(), HasRadiator(), m_EngineHealth, m_FuelTankHealth и m_RadiatorHealth.

Используется в EOnPostSimulate().